Acosta No Hits Arroyo
Gabrielino's Angel Acosta throws another no hitter against Arroyo
(San Gabriel) – Angel Acosta fired a no hitter and Gabrielino got the only run it needed in the fourth inning to beat Arroyo 1-0 Wednesday in Mission Valley League action.
This time, Gabrielino got it done within the standard seven innings over the Knights.
